Product Information

740mm regulating lambda probe, before catalytic converter

This oxygen sensor is tasked with monitoring the exhaust coming out of the engine. Information from this sensor is used to adjust fuel trim for optimal performance. When oxygen sensors age they can become less accurate in metering the emissions in the exhaust which reduces performance and fuel economy. In extreme cases a failed oxygen sensor will throw a check engine light informing you that it needs to be replaced.

This sensor features an OE style connector for easy plug and play replacement.

Oxygen Sensor

Your vehicle's oxygen sensor works with your engine control unit to optimize your engine's performance. The oxygen sensor is measure the proportion of oxygen in the exhaust sends input back to the engine control unit so it can modify the vehicle's air fuel ratio based off of it's current conditions. In doing so your Oxygen Sensor is a major part of your vehicle engine management and fuel consumption.

Oxygen Sensor Failure Symptoms
  • Reduced fuel mileage
  • Failed emissions testing
  • A check engine light
  • Poor drive-ability

About Bosch

Bosch is one of the worlds leading suppliers of engine electronics and sensors. Their sensors and modules can be found in almost every modern car on the planet.

Robert Bosch founded the “Workshop for Precision Mechanics and Electrical Engineering” in Stuttgart, Germany in 1886. Since the beginning Bosch has been a leader in innovation and development. They introduced fuel injection into mass production in 1967 laying the foundation for modern ignition electronics. Bosch brought lambda sensors to market in 1976, paving the way for cleaner exhaust gases and better fuel economy.

With millions of parts and products in their product line, Bosch offers everything from brake pads to household tools and medical supplies.
